I copied the standard workflow(WS20000075) into z*. I have done the agent assignment for 2 agent in po release stratagy.
In PFTC , i taken event RELEASESTEPCREATED , when PO create first should get the mail when he approve second user will get mail...
but I am not getting the item in SBWP. I cheked SWEL and SWE2, but in testing client Event linkage was not there....

Eevnt linkage is must.
Since event linkage will get stored in customizing request.
So transfer that request using SCC1 to your testing client. Then try

I am getting the belwo error in work item .. when I create PO.
Error processing following event linkage:
BUS2012 RELEASESTEPCREATED WS90000003
Following error occurred:
SWF_RUN 594
Message text:
Import container contains errors (are any obligatory elements missing?)
Event container appended as attachment.
Event linkage with errors deactivated.

ifor testing purpose...
you can hardcode the release code value in workflow conainer.
Ther you will have one container with release code...
click that..and in that you will find one tab for initial value...there you can hardcode the value....
But this shud be only for testing purpose....
The value of release code should be populated from transaction itself.....through SPRo config.
